{"id":10,"date":"2024-10-08T10:52:15","date_gmt":"2024-10-08T08:52:15","guid":{"rendered":"https:\/\/ezc-france.com\/shop\/mon-compte\/"},"modified":"2026-04-25T21:43:36","modified_gmt":"2026-04-25T19:43:36","slug":"mon-compte","status":"publish","type":"page","link":"https:\/\/ezc-france.com\/shop\/mon-compte\/","title":{"rendered":"Mon compte"},"content":{"rendered":"<style>\n\/* ============================================================\n   EZC MON COMPTE PREMIUM - Dark Gold Theme\n   ============================================================ *\/\n\n\/* \u2500\u2500 Page background \u2500\u2500 *\/\n.woocommerce-account .entry-content,\n.woocommerce-account .page-content,\n.woocommerce-account .woocommerce {\n  background: #000 !important;\n  font-family: Inter, system-ui, -apple-system, sans-serif !important;\n}\n\n\/* \u2500\u2500 Hero Mon compte \u2500\u2500 *\/\n.ezc-account-hero {\n  background: #000;\n  padding: 56px 40px 44px;\n  text-align: center;\n  border-bottom: 1px solid rgba(235,161,29,.15);\n  position: relative;\n  overflow: hidden;\n}\n.ezc-account-hero::before {\n  content: '';\n  position: absolute;\n  top: -80px; left: 50%; transform: translateX(-50%);\n  width: 500px; height: 240px;\n  background: radial-gradient(ellipse, rgba(235,161,29,.10) 0%, transparent 70%);\n  pointer-events: none;\n}\n.ezc-account-badge {\n  display: inline-block;\n  border: 1px solid rgba(235,161,29,.5);\n  color: #EBA11D;\n  font-size: .72rem;\n  font-weight: 700;\n  letter-spacing: .12em;\n  text-transform: uppercase;\n  padding: 5px 18px;\n  border-radius: 50px;\n  margin-bottom: 20px;\n  font-family: Inter, system-ui, sans-serif;\n}\n.ezc-account-hero h1 {\n  font-family: Inter, system-ui, sans-serif !important;\n  font-size: clamp(2rem, 4vw, 3rem) !important;\n  font-weight: 900 !important;\n  color: #fff !important;\n  margin: 0 0 12px !important;\n  letter-spacing: -.02em;\n  line-height: 1.1;\n}\n.ezc-account-hero h1 em {\n  font-style: normal;\n  background: linear-gradient(135deg, #EBA11D, #f5c842);\n  -webkit-background-clip: text;\n  -webkit-text-fill-color: transparent;\n  background-clip: text;\n}\n.ezc-account-hero p {\n  color: rgba(255,255,255,.45);\n  font-size: .9rem;\n  margin: 0;\n  font-family: Inter, system-ui, sans-serif;\n}\n\n\/* \u2500\u2500 Breadcrumb \u2500\u2500 *\/\n.woocommerce-breadcrumb {\n  background: rgba(235,161,29,.05) !important;\n  padding: 10px 40px !important;\n  color: rgba(255,255,255,.35) !important;\n  font-size: .78rem !important;\n  border-bottom: 1px solid rgba(235,161,29,.1) !important;\n  font-family: Inter, system-ui, sans-serif !important;\n}\n.woocommerce-breadcrumb a {\n  color: rgba(235,161,29,.7) !important;\n  text-decoration: none !important;\n}\n\n\/* \u2500\u2500 Main layout wrapper \u2500\u2500 *\/\n.woocommerce-account .woocommerce {\n  max-width: 1200px;\n  margin: 0 auto;\n  padding: 40px !important;\n  display: grid;\n  grid-template-columns: 260px 1fr;\n  gap: 32px;\n  align-items: start;\n}\n\n\/* \u2500\u2500 Left nav menu \u2500\u2500 *\/\n.woocommerce-MyAccount-navigation {\n  background: #0d0d0d !important;\n  border: 1px solid rgba(235,161,29,.14) !important;\n  border-radius: 20px !important;\n  overflow: hidden !important;\n  padding: 8px 0 !important;\n}\n.woocommerce-MyAccount-navigation ul {\n  list-style: none !important;\n  margin: 0 !important;\n  padding: 0 !important;\n}\n.woocommerce-MyAccount-navigation ul li {\n  border-bottom: 1px solid rgba(255,255,255,.05) !important;\n  margin: 0 !important;\n}\n.woocommerce-MyAccount-navigation ul li:last-child {\n  border-bottom: none !important;\n}\n.woocommerce-MyAccount-navigation ul li a {\n  display: flex !important;\n  align-items: center !important;\n  gap: 12px !important;\n  padding: 14px 22px !important;\n  color: rgba(255,255,255,.65) !important;\n  text-decoration: none !important;\n  font-size: .88rem !important;\n  font-weight: 600 !important;\n  font-family: Inter, system-ui, sans-serif !important;\n  transition: all .2s !important;\n}\n.woocommerce-MyAccount-navigation ul li a:hover {\n  color: #EBA11D !important;\n  background: rgba(235,161,29,.06) !important;\n  padding-left: 28px !important;\n}\n.woocommerce-MyAccount-navigation ul li.is-active a,\n.woocommerce-MyAccount-navigation ul li.woocommerce-MyAccount-navigation-link--dashboard.is-active a {\n  color: #EBA11D !important;\n  background: rgba(235,161,29,.08) !important;\n  border-left: 3px solid #EBA11D !important;\n}\n\n\/* \u2500\u2500 Right content area \u2500\u2500 *\/\n.woocommerce-MyAccount-content {\n  background: #0d0d0d !important;\n  border: 1px solid rgba(235,161,29,.12) !important;\n  border-radius: 20px !important;\n  padding: 32px !important;\n  color: #fff !important;\n  font-family: Inter, system-ui, sans-serif !important;\n  min-height: 300px;\n}\n\n\/* \u2500\u2500 Dashboard welcome message \u2500\u2500 *\/\n.woocommerce-MyAccount-content p {\n  color: rgba(255,255,255,.65) !important;\n  font-size: .9rem !important;\n  line-height: 1.7 !important;\n}\n.woocommerce-MyAccount-content p strong {\n  color: #EBA11D !important;\n}\n.woocommerce-MyAccount-content p a {\n  color: #EBA11D !important;\n  text-decoration: none !important;\n  font-weight: 600;\n}\n.woocommerce-MyAccount-content p a:hover {\n  text-decoration: underline !important;\n}\n\n\/* \u2500\u2500 Orders table \u2500\u2500 *\/\n.woocommerce-orders-table,\n.woocommerce-table--order-details,\n.shop_table {\n  width: 100% !important;\n  border-collapse: separate !important;\n  border-spacing: 0 !important;\n  border: 1px solid rgba(235,161,29,.12) !important;\n  border-radius: 14px !important;\n  overflow: hidden !important;\n  font-family: Inter, system-ui, sans-serif !important;\n}\n.woocommerce-orders-table thead,\n.shop_table thead {\n  background: rgba(235,161,29,.07) !important;\n}\n.woocommerce-orders-table th,\n.shop_table th {\n  color: rgba(255,255,255,.4) !important;\n  font-size: .72rem !important;\n  font-weight: 700 !important;\n  letter-spacing: .1em !important;\n  text-transform: uppercase !important;\n  padding: 14px 18px !important;\n  border-bottom: 1px solid rgba(235,161,29,.15) !important;\n}\n.woocommerce-orders-table td,\n.shop_table td {\n  color: rgba(255,255,255,.8) !important;\n  font-size: .88rem !important;\n  padding: 14px 18px !important;\n  border-bottom: 1px solid rgba(255,255,255,.05) !important;\n}\n.woocommerce-orders-table tr:last-child td {\n  border-bottom: none !important;\n}\n.woocommerce-orders-table tr:hover td {\n  background: rgba(235,161,29,.04) !important;\n}\n.woocommerce-orders-table .woocommerce-orders-table__cell-order-number a,\n.shop_table .order-number a {\n  color: #EBA11D !important;\n  font-weight: 700 !important;\n  text-decoration: none !important;\n}\n.woocommerce-orders-table .woocommerce-orders-table__cell-order-total,\n.shop_table .order-total {\n  color: #EBA11D !important;\n  font-weight: 800 !important;\n}\n\n\/* \u2500\u2500 Order status badges \u2500\u2500 *\/\n.woocommerce-orders-table .woocommerce-orders-table__cell-order-status mark,\n.woocommerce-order-status {\n  background: rgba(235,161,29,.12) !important;\n  color: #EBA11D !important;\n  border-radius: 20px !important;\n  padding: 4px 12px !important;\n  font-size: .72rem !important;\n  font-weight: 700 !important;\n  text-transform: uppercase !important;\n  letter-spacing: .06em !important;\n}\n.wc-processing { background: rgba(99,202,148,.15) !important; color: #63ca94 !important; }\n.wc-completed { background: rgba(235,161,29,.12) !important; color: #EBA11D !important; }\n.wc-cancelled { background: rgba(255,80,80,.1) !important; color: #ff8080 !important; }\n\n\/* \u2500\u2500 Buttons \u2500\u2500 *\/\n.woocommerce-MyAccount-content .button,\n.woocommerce-MyAccount-content .woocommerce-button,\n.woocommerce-Button {\n  background: linear-gradient(135deg, #EBA11D, #f5c842) !important;\n  color: #000 !important;\n  font-weight: 800 !important;\n  border: none !important;\n  border-radius: 10px !important;\n  padding: 12px 24px !important;\n  font-size: .88rem !important;\n  cursor: pointer !important;\n  text-decoration: none !important;\n  display: inline-block !important;\n  transition: all .3s !important;\n  box-shadow: 0 4px 16px rgba(235,161,29,.25) !important;\n  font-family: Inter, system-ui, sans-serif !important;\n  letter-spacing: .02em;\n}\n.woocommerce-MyAccount-content .button:hover,\n.woocommerce-Button:hover {\n  transform: translateY(-2px) !important;\n  box-shadow: 0 8px 24px rgba(235,161,29,.4) !important;\n}\n\n\/* \u2500\u2500 Forms (adresses, d\u00e9tails compte) \u2500\u2500 *\/\n.woocommerce-MyAccount-content .woocommerce-address-fields,\n.woocommerce-EditAccountForm {\n  font-family: Inter, system-ui, sans-serif !important;\n}\n.woocommerce-MyAccount-content label {\n  color: rgba(255,255,255,.55) !important;\n  font-size: .8rem !important;\n  font-weight: 600 !important;\n  margin-bottom: 6px !important;\n  display: block;\n  font-family: Inter, system-ui, sans-serif !important;\n}\n.woocommerce-MyAccount-content input[type=\"text\"],\n.woocommerce-MyAccount-content input[type=\"email\"],\n.woocommerce-MyAccount-content input[type=\"password\"],\n.woocommerce-MyAccount-content input[type=\"tel\"],\n.woocommerce-MyAccount-content select,\n.woocommerce-MyAccount-content textarea {\n  background: rgba(255,255,255,.06) !important;\n  border: 1px solid rgba(255,255,255,.15) !important;\n  border-radius: 10px !important;\n  color: #fff !important;\n  padding: 12px 16px !important;\n  width: 100% !important;\n  font-family: Inter, system-ui, sans-serif !important;\n  font-size: .9rem !important;\n  transition: border-color .2s, box-shadow .2s;\n}\n.woocommerce-MyAccount-content input:focus,\n.woocommerce-MyAccount-content select:focus,\n.woocommerce-MyAccount-content textarea:focus {\n  border-color: #EBA11D !important;\n  outline: none !important;\n  box-shadow: 0 0 0 3px rgba(235,161,29,.15) !important;\n}\n.woocommerce-MyAccount-content input::placeholder {\n  color: rgba(255,255,255,.25) !important;\n}\n\n\/* \u2500\u2500 Headings inside content \u2500\u2500 *\/\n.woocommerce-MyAccount-content h2,\n.woocommerce-MyAccount-content h3 {\n  color: #fff !important;\n  font-family: Inter, system-ui, sans-serif !important;\n  font-weight: 800 !important;\n  margin-bottom: 20px !important;\n  padding-bottom: 12px !important;\n  border-bottom: 1px solid rgba(235,161,29,.12) !important;\n  font-size: 1.1rem !important;\n}\n\n\/* \u2500\u2500 Addresses section \u2500\u2500 *\/\n.woocommerce-Addresses .woocommerce-Address {\n  background: rgba(255,255,255,.03) !important;\n  border: 1px solid rgba(235,161,29,.1) !important;\n  border-radius: 14px !important;\n  padding: 20px !important;\n}\n.woocommerce-Address-title h3 {\n  border-bottom: none !important;\n  font-size: 1rem !important;\n  color: #EBA11D !important;\n  font-weight: 700 !important;\n  margin-bottom: 12px !important;\n}\n.woocommerce-address-fields address {\n  color: rgba(255,255,255,.65) !important;\n  font-size: .88rem !important;\n  line-height: 1.8;\n}\n\n\/* \u2500\u2500 Downloads table \u2500\u2500 *\/\n.woocommerce-MyAccount-content .woocommerce-table--order-downloads td {\n  color: rgba(255,255,255,.7) !important;\n}\n.woocommerce-MyAccount-content .woocommerce-table--order-downloads a {\n  color: #EBA11D !important;\n  text-decoration: none !important;\n  font-weight: 600;\n}\n\n\/* \u2500\u2500 Payment methods \u2500\u2500 *\/\n.woocommerce-MyAccount-paymentMethods table td {\n  color: rgba(255,255,255,.7) !important;\n}\n\n\/* \u2500\u2500 Notices \/ messages \u2500\u2500 *\/\n.woocommerce-message,\n.woocommerce-info {\n  background: rgba(235,161,29,.08) !important;\n  border-left: 4px solid #EBA11D !important;\n  color: rgba(255,255,255,.8) !important;\n  border-radius: 0 10px 10px 0 !important;\n  padding: 16px 20px !important;\n  font-family: Inter, system-ui, sans-serif !important;\n}\n.woocommerce-error {\n  background: rgba(255,80,80,.08) !important;\n  border-left: 4px solid #ff6060 !important;\n  color: rgba(255,200,200,.9) !important;\n  border-radius: 0 10px 10px 0 !important;\n  padding: 16px 20px !important;\n  list-style: none !important;\n}\n\n\/* \u2500\u2500 Responsive \u2500\u2500 *\/\n@media (max-width: 768px) {\n  .woocommerce-account .woocommerce {\n    grid-template-columns: 1fr !important;\n    padding: 20px !important;\n  }\n  .ezc-account-hero { padding: 40px 20px 30px; }\n  .woocommerce-MyAccount-content { padding: 20px !important; }\n}\n<\/style>\n\n<div class=\"ezc-account-hero\">\n  <div class=\"ezc-account-badge\">\ud83d\udc64 Espace membre EZC<\/div>\n  <h1>Bienvenue dans<br><em>ton espace perso<\/em><\/h1>\n  <p>G\u00e9rez vos commandes, t\u00e9l\u00e9chargements et informations de compte<\/p>\n<\/div><div class=\"woocommerce\"><\/div>","protected":false},"excerpt":{"rendered":"<p>\ud83d\udc64 Espace membre EZC Bienvenue danston espace perso G\u00e9rez vos commandes, t\u00e9l\u00e9chargements et informations de compte<\/p>\n","protected":false},"author":1,"featured_media":0,"parent":0,"menu_order":0,"comment_status":"closed","ping_status":"closed","template":"","meta":{"footnotes":""},"class_list":["post-10","page","type-page","status-publish","hentry"],"jetpack_sharing_enabled":true,"_links":{"self":[{"href":"https:\/\/ezc-france.com\/shop\/wp-json\/wp\/v2\/pages\/10","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/ezc-france.com\/shop\/wp-json\/wp\/v2\/pages"}],"about":[{"href":"https:\/\/ezc-france.com\/shop\/wp-json\/wp\/v2\/types\/page"}],"author":[{"embeddable":true,"href":"https:\/\/ezc-france.com\/shop\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/ezc-france.com\/shop\/wp-json\/wp\/v2\/comments?post=10"}],"version-history":[{"count":6,"href":"https:\/\/ezc-france.com\/shop\/wp-json\/wp\/v2\/pages\/10\/revisions"}],"predecessor-version":[{"id":819,"href":"https:\/\/ezc-france.com\/shop\/wp-json\/wp\/v2\/pages\/10\/revisions\/819"}],"wp:attachment":[{"href":"https:\/\/ezc-france.com\/shop\/wp-json\/wp\/v2\/media?parent=10"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}